%S 1,3,9,27,99,471,60237,1028301,1085427,2851947
%N Numbers k such that k divides the (left) concatenation of all numbers <= k written in base 10 (most significant digit on right).
%C This sequence differs from A061963 in that all least significant zeros are removed before concatenation.
%C No more terms < 10^7. - _Lars Blomberg_, Sep 12 2011
